A Heroic Family: The Knafelzs

When their son Matthew, current student and member of the men’s basketball team, called his parents (Rick and Julie) to say he could fit eight teammates in his van and he was doing his best to head home to safety in Charlotte. At that moment, his mother, Julie Knafelz prayed the hardest she had in her life. As the team arrived, Julie, Rick and their family took the team into their home and cared for the students, including stragglers who showed up and needed a place to stay. Action through service became the mantra that they lived by, rallying with their local church to organize food and supply collections to take to Western NC.
“We’ve done the recovery efforts, now it’s like, ‘alright, we need to start with the rebuilding,’. We’re not going anywhere and we’re going to help in any way we can.” —Julia Knafelz
